Scaloom
Scaloom

AI-powered Reddit marketing for Google & AI search

0 upvotes📈 Marketing & SEOAug 2026

Scaloom is an innovative AI-powered Reddit marketing platform designed for founders, marketers, and content creators seeking to leverage Reddit as a powerful search and brand visibility channel. It offers tools to warm up Reddit accounts by building karma and trust, ensuring authentic engagement. Users can identify relevant subreddits and conversations, craft AI-generated replies that can be human-approved, and discover threads already ranking on Google, thus enhancing content reach and SEO efforts. Additionally, Scaloom tracks brand visibility across popular AI search engines like ChatGPT, Gemini, Claude, and Perplexity, providing valuable insights into online reputation and search trends. Its ability to uncover GEO and SEO content opportunities makes it a comprehensive solution for those looking to integrate Reddit into their broader marketing and search strategies. What sets Scaloom apart is its focus on combining AI-driven content generation with in-depth Reddit and search analytics, empowering users to grow their presence effectively on multiple digital fronts.

Buffer API
Buffer API

One API to publish across every social platform.

0 upvotes💻 Developer ToolsMay 2026

Buffer API offers a streamlined solution for developers and businesses seeking to manage social media content across multiple platforms with a single integration point. By providing access to 10 social networks through one API endpoint, it simplifies the process of publishing, scheduling, and managing social media posts. Its flexibility allows users to connect the API with AI assistants, no-code automation tools, or build fully custom integrations, making it ideal for marketers, developers, and agencies aiming for scalable social media management. The inclusion of an MCP server, pre-built automation templates, a CLI, and an interactive API explorer further enhances ease of use and integration capabilities. Available across all Buffer plans, including the free tier, the API democratizes access to powerful social media automation tools, enabling both small startups and large enterprises to streamline their content workflows efficiently.
